In this conversation, Jim Fitzpatrick sits down with the President of Gubagoo, Brad Title, and General Manager of Nielsen Automotive Group, Rick Vrablik, to discuss how unified customer data, AI-driven tools, and tighter CRM and DMS integration are helping dealers improve retention, streamline marketing efforts, and create more consistent experiences across multi-store operations.
Key Takeaways
- Curator structures unorganized customer data and keeps it synchronized across the DMS, CRM, and CDP, allowing dealership teams to work from accurate, real-time customer records and avoid outdated or irrelevant outreach.
- By integrating directly into existing DMS and CRM workflows, the platform reduces the need for additional training or system switching, making it easier for sales and service teams to adopt and consistently use the data in day-to-day operations.
- Dealers can identify and act on key customer segments, including service-only, purchase-only, and lost customers, supporting stronger retention efforts, competitive conquesting, and vehicle acquisition while lowering overall marketing and acquisition costs.
